Output e05090cc85d1521921d1f0dd86a05bf5160ede8eed99eabb0bc8424d976980db:1

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 785a353699817d67e2caae997bbcdf979338ed44 OP_EQUALVERIFY OP_CHECKSIG
address
1ByN9mmqMFzAs3AQj8o3VWcwQzJh8qUw6W
transaction
e05090cc85d1521921d1f0dd86a05bf5160ede8eed99eabb0bc8424d976980db
confirmations
441931
spent
true